Content Summary

The post is from a university student who is struggling with low response rates from cold email outreach. He's using his personal Gmail account to send 30-40 emails per day to 500 prospects, but only receiving 2-3 responses. Many emails are going to spam, and he's unsure why. The discussion highlights that using a personal Gmail account without proper warmup and authentication leads to poor deliverability. Experts suggest using dedicated email infrastructure, warming up domains, and improving email copy to increase engagement. Several SaaS tools are mentioned that help with email warmup, infrastructure, and automation.

Potential Solutions:

  • Use dedicated email infrastructure and warmup tools like Reachinbox or Lemwarm
  • Implement SPF, DKIM, and DMARC records for better deliverability
  • Write short, personalized, and value-driven email copy
  • Rotate email addresses and send in smaller batches to avoid triggering spam filters
  • Add unsubscribe links to improve trust and deliverability
